Abstract
A series of novel furan sulphonamide derivatives 13a–13j was synthesized. The structures of the compounds are confirmed by 1H and 13C NMR, and mass spectra. All newly synthesized compounds were evaluated for their anticancer activity against three human cancer cell lines, including breast cancer cell (MCF-7), lung cancer cell (A549) and melanoma cancer cell (A-375). The compounds 13a–13c, 13e, 13g–13j demonstrated the activity higher than the positive control.
